diff options
author | Lukas Reschke <lukas@statuscode.ch> | 2012-10-16 00:43:19 +0200 |
---|---|---|
committer | Lukas Reschke <lukas@statuscode.ch> | 2012-10-16 00:47:38 +0200 |
commit | c404148f9a1c33c1b8966653f4bc37fe2a44a285 (patch) | |
tree | 10a4b3971d88de041e5b4f8a48f94910f3489f20 | |
parent | 91d4b23efe6446240d89425060ca4483a1eecf77 (diff) | |
download | nextcloud-server-c404148f9a1c33c1b8966653f4bc37fe2a44a285.tar.gz nextcloud-server-c404148f9a1c33c1b8966653f4bc37fe2a44a285.zip |
Password check for admins
-rw-r--r-- | settings/ajax/changepassword.php | 8 |
1 files changed, 6 insertions, 2 deletions
diff --git a/settings/ajax/changepassword.php b/settings/ajax/changepassword.php index b797fcf9185..822a95c1bc2 100644 --- a/settings/ajax/changepassword.php +++ b/settings/ajax/changepassword.php @@ -19,10 +19,14 @@ if(OC_SubAdmin::isUserAccessible(OC_User::getUser(), $username)) { $userstatus = 'subadmin'; } if(OC_User::getUser() === $username) { - if (OC_User::checkPassword($username, $oldPassword) && ($userstatus === null || !OC_JSON::isUserVerified())) + if (OC_User::checkPassword($username, $oldPassword)) { $userstatus = 'user'; - } + } else { + if (!OC_JSON::isUserVerified()) { + $userstatus = null; + } + } } if(is_null($userstatus)) { |